  6. Abu Hanifah Mosque in Baghdad. Abū Ḥanīfa al-Nuʿmān b. Thābit b. Zūṭā b. Marzubān (c. September 5, 699 - June 14, 767) was known as Abū Ḥanīfa, or as Imam Abū Ḥanīfa by Sunni Muslims. He was an 8th-century Iraqi Sunni Muslim theologian and jurist. Abu Hanifa founded the Hanafi school of orthodox Sunni jurisprudence.
